About Event

Many people interested in AI Engineering are asking the same questions:

❓ Where do I start?
🤔 Do I need deep math first?
🧠 Should I focus on ML, LLMs, RAG, or AI agents?
🧭 How do I avoid wasting time learning the wrong things?
🚀 How do I go from learning to becoming hireable?

If you’re interested in AI Engineering but unsure how to approach it, this livestream is for you.

What you’ll learn

✦ What AI Engineering really is
✦ Where beginners should start
✦ What skills and topics actually matter
✦ Common mistakes to avoid
✦ Self-study vs bootcamp vs MSc
✦ How to think about becoming hireable in AI
✦ Practical advice from someone already working in the field

Guest

Marina Wyss
Senior Applied Scientist, Twitch

Marina works on production AI/ML systems at Twitch. Outside of her day job, she runs a content and coaching platform helping people break into AI/ML careers. Her YouTube channel (@MarinaWyssAI) has over 130K subscribers, and she has coached hundreds of career changers into tech. She’s known for giving honest, practical guidance on what the path into AI really looks like.
